Turkey: EU warns Turkey after it violates Greek airspace 141 times in one day – by Sarantis Michalopoulos

T
EU Euro-fighters  ready to chase Turkish intruders
Turkish aeroplanes and helicopters illegally entered Greece’s airspace 141 times yesterday (15 May), the Hellenic National Defence General Staff reported.

According to Greek press reports, 20 Turkish F-16, 5 CN-235 maritime surveillance aircraft and 19 helicopters entered the Athens flight information region (FIR) without submitting a flight plan.

In all cases, Turkish aircraft were identified and intercepted by Greek fighters, while in nine cases the interception process resulted in near combat situations.

In addition, two Turkish missile boats entered Greek territorial waters off the southeast Aegean island of Agathonisi.

The vessels, which were taking part in a maritime exercise code-named Denizkurdu (Seawolf), stayed in Greek territorial waters for about 20 minutes. As Kathimerini journal reported, last month Agathonisi was described as a “Turkish island” by Turkey’s Minister of European Union Affairs Omer Celik.

While the EU and the international community recognise the sovereignty of Greece over the Greek Aegean islands, Turkey has a list of issues regarding the delimitation of territorial waters, national airspace, exclusive zones, etc. Ankara also claims “grey zones” of undetermined sovereignty over a number of small islets, most notably the islets of Imia/Kardak.

The serious incidents occurred just a few hours after the meeting of Greek premier Alexis Tsipras with Turkish President Tayyip Erdoğan in Beijing.

The Greek Ministry of Foreign Affairs issued a strong communique saying that the incident “constitutes a flagrant violation of international law”.

Middle East -Palestine:Stop Israelis from these crimes’: Palestine demands international action over settlements law

The Palestinian Authority has led an international outcry against Israel’s decision to retroactively legalize 4,000 Jewish homes, illegally constructed in the West Bank, but the US has chosen to stay silent, for now.

This is an escalation that would only lead to more instability and chaos,” warned Nabil Abu Rdeneh, spokesman for the Palestinian president, Mahmoud Abbas.

Passed by 60 votes to 52 in the Knesset on Monday night, the law will force the Arab owners of the land on which Israeli settlements have been built without permission, to either accept monetary compensation or another piece of land in exchange for their own.

Refusing to sell is not an option.

Abu Rdeneh said that the law contravened last December’s unanimously-approved UN Security Council resolution which declared that settlement construction “constitutes a flagrant violation under international law.”

NATO:- are Eastern Europeans and Baltic States Serving two Masters? and why is NATO catering to them?

Have they outlived their purpose ?
The NATO's chief on Monday said the alliance will agree this week to send four multinational battalions to the Baltic states and Poland as part of its response to Russian meddling in Ukraine and a series of alleged provocations by Russian military.

Secretary General Jens Stoltenberg said the troop surge in Estonia, Latvia, Lithuania and Poland was meant to “send a clear signal that NATO stands ready to defend any ally”.

“We will agree to deploy by rotation four robust multi-national battalions in the Baltic states and Poland," he told a news conference ahead of a meeting of NATO defence ministers in Brussels on Tuesday.

The Baltic states and Poland have expressed concern over perceived threats by Moscow, especially following the annexation of Crimea in 2014 and covert Russian military interventions on the side of Ukrainian separatists.

The announcement also comes after a series of risky military encounters between Russian and US military personnel.

In April, the US Navy vehemently protested what it described as a “simulated attack” by a Russian fighter jet, which flew within nine metres of a US destroyer that was conducting exercises in the Baltic Sea.

The Donald Cook was in international waters off the coast of Poland. Those waters are also close to the Russian enclave of Kaliningrad.

Germany Condemns Parading of Military Observers

Germany's foreign minister has condemned as "revolting" the appearance under armed guard of eight European military observers being held prisoner by pro-Russian separatists in eastern Ukraine.

Frank-Walter Steinmeier says the appearance of the observers in front of reporters in the eastern city of Slovyansk was "a breach of all the rules" and violated the men's dignity.

Steinmeier's statement Sunday came as the pro-Russia insurgents released one of the prisoners to representatives of the Organization of Security and Cooperation in Europe.
Steinmeier called on Russia to pressure the separatists into releasing all of the prisoners "as soon as possible."

US warplanes defy Chinese air defence rules with B-52 flyover of disputed area - by Spencer Ackerman

Two US B-52 bombers flew over a disputed area of the East China sea without notifying Beijing.

US warplanes have directly challenged China’s claims of an expanding territorial air defense zone, flying dramatically and without incident on Monday over a disputed island chain.

The incursion comes on the heels of a scathing statement over the weekend by defense secretary Chuck Hagel rejecting the expansion of the Chinese air defense zone into the East China sea as a provocative threat to regional stability.

But the Pentagon insisted Tuesday that the overflight was not a reaction to the Chinese declaration.

Lieutenant colonel Tom Crosson, a Defense Department spokesman, said the planes were not armed and flew “as part of a long-planned training sortie”. The Chinese did not in any way attempt to challenge the planes’ flight, Crosson said, nor did the pilots announce themselves to any Chinese authorities.
